Understanding Casino Game Odds
The core of any casino game rests on the principle of odds. Each game, whether it’s slots, roulette, blackjack, or poker, has a specific probability associated with winning. These odds are typically expressed as a «house edge,» which represents the casino’s average profit margin. It’s important to understand that the house always has an edge, meaning over the long run, the casino is statistically likely to win. However, savvy players can minimize this edge through strategic play and informed choices. Understanding Return to Player (RTP) percentages is also crucial; RTP indicates how much of the wagered money a game will return to players over time. Higher RTP percentages generally favor the player.
Different games offer varying degrees of skill and luck. Games like blackjack and poker allow players to influence the outcome through strategic decision-making, while games like slots rely almost entirely on random number generators. The key is to choose games that align with your comfort level and skill set. Before engaging in any game, it’s advisable to research the rules, learn about optimal strategies, and practice with virtual demo options if available.

The Psychology of Casino Gaming
Casino environments are deliberately designed to be stimulating and encouraging. The use of bright lights, sounds, and comfortable seating are all intended to create a mesmerizing atmosphere. It’s essential to be aware of these psychological tactics and maintain a sense of self-control. Casinos often offer complimentary drinks and meals, which can further lower inhibitions and encourage continued play. It’s also important to recognize the phenomenon of the «gambler’s fallacy» – the mistaken belief that past events influence future outcomes in random games. For instance, believing that after a string of losses, a win is «due» is a classic example of this fallacy.
Smart players establish a budget before entering the casino and adhere to it, no matter the outcome. Setting win and loss limits is a crucial step in responsible gaming. It’s also wise to take frequent breaks to avoid fatigue and maintain a clear head. Knowing when to walk away, both when winning and losing, is a hallmark of a disciplined and successful casino player. The pursuit of recouping losses can often lead to impulsive decisions and deeper financial setbacks.

Bankroll Management Techniques
Effective bankroll management is fundamental to prolonged success in casino gaming, especially for games requiring skill. A bankroll represents the total amount of money a player allocates specifically for gambling. The goal is to protect that bankroll while maximizing opportunities for winning. One common technique is the unit system, where a player bets a fixed percentage of their bankroll on each wager. This helps to minimize the impact of losing streaks and preserve funds for future opportunities. The Kelly Criterion is a more advanced bankroll management system that calculates the optimal bet size based on the player’s edge and the odds of the game. No matter the system, consistently monitoring your bankroll and adjusting your bets accordingly is essential. Considering the potential variability in winnings and losses, banks should also have a substantial reserve for unforeseen moments when luck may not be on their side.
